Overview

Product Category: Integrated Circuit (IC)

Use: The SPX29151ICF-1-8 is a voltage regulator IC primarily used for power management applications.

Characteristics: - High efficiency - Low dropout voltage - Wide input voltage range - Overcurrent and thermal protection - Adjustable output voltage

Package: The SPX29151ICF-1-8 is available in a compact and industry-standard TO-263 package, also known as D2PAK.

Essence: This IC serves as a reliable and efficient solution for regulating voltage in various electronic devices.

Packaging/Quantity: The SPX29151ICF-1-8 is typically sold in reels or tubes, with each reel/tube containing a specific quantity of ICs. The exact packaging and quantity may vary depending on the supplier.

Specifications

  • Input Voltage Range: 4.5V to 28V
  • Output Voltage Range: 1.25V to 26V
  • Dropout Voltage: 0.5V (typical)
  • Maximum Output Current: 1.5A
  • Quiescent Current: 80µA (typical)
  • Operating Temperature Range: -40°C to +125°C

Pin Configuration

The SPX29151ICF-1-8 features a standard 5-pin configuration:

  1. VIN: Input voltage pin
  2. GND: Ground pin
  3. ADJ: Adjust pin for setting the output voltage
  4. NC: No connection pin (not internally connected)
  5. VOUT: Output voltage pin

Working Principles

The SPX29151ICF-1-8 operates as a linear voltage regulator. It regulates the output voltage by comparing the reference voltage with the feedback voltage obtained from the adjust pin. The internal circuitry adjusts the pass transistor to maintain a stable output voltage, compensating for changes in the input voltage and load conditions.
